Module: TXPRails::Version
Overview
Handles TXPRails version-reporting. TXPRails not only reports the standard three version numbers, but its Git revision hash as well, if it was installed from Git.

Instance Method Details
#version ⇒ {Symbol => String/Fixnum}
Returns a hash representing the version of TXPRails. The ‘:major`, `:minor`, and `:teeny` keys have their respective numbers as Fixnums. The `:name` key has the name of the version. The `:string` key contains a human-readable string representation of the version. The `:number` key is the major, minor, and teeny keys separated by periods. If TXPRails is checked out from Git, the `:rev` key will have the revision hash. For example:
{
:string => "2.1.0.9616393",
:rev => "9616393b8924ef36639c7e82aa88a51a24d16949",
:number => "2.1.0",
:major => 2, :minor => 1, :teeny => 0
}
